What is Seasonale?

Seasonale is approved contraceptive pill that includes ethinyl estradiol and levonorgestrel – hormones that affect ovulation and the menstrual cycle of women. The combination of ethinyl estradiol and levonorgestrel prevent ovulation (the expulsion of an egg from the ovary) avoiding the risk of pregnancy.

What is Aviane?

Aviane is a contraceptive (it prevents pregnancy) consists of a combination progestin (levonorgestrel) and estrogen (ethinyl estradiol). This work by preventing ovulation (the release of an egg from an ovary) and changing the cervical mucus to prevent penetration of sperm and ovum implantation. Aviane may also be prescribed to regulate the menstrual cycle.
